The department of Herault is in the Languedoc-Roussillon region located in the south of France. It is surrounded by the Pyrenees-Orientales, Ariege, Tarn and Aude departments.

Widely regarded as possibly the most dynamic department in Languedoc Roussillon with Montpellier as its capital and the popular seaside resorts of Sete and Grande Motte bringing in millions of tourists every summer, the Herault department is certainly busy and growing.

But despite all the activity along the coast, the interior of Herault is as beautiful and unspoiled as it has always been. The Herault countryside is glorious, driving away from the coast into the foothills of the Black Mountains you can get lost in an ocean of vines.

Villages in the department of Herault are incredibly pretty. Roquebrun is stunning, with its bridge and old water mill on the river Orb. St Guilhem-le-Desert is also beautiful - and one of Languedoc's top tourist spots.

Herault is also a favourite of Brits looking to move to the area. Pezenas and Lodeve are both popular towns - Pezenas used to be the region's capital and is becoming quite chic.

In short - the department combines beautiful countryside with the buzz and glamour of a major city (Montpellier).
